Why the Physical Examination Comes Before the X-Ray
An X-ray can provide valuable diagnostic information, but emergency evaluation does not normally begin with imaging alone.
The medical team first needs to understand how the injury occurred and whether the patient has any immediate threats to breathing, circulation, neurological function, or limb function.
A clinician may ask:
- When did the injury happen?
- Did you fall, twist, or receive a direct blow?
- Was a vehicle collision involved?
- Did you hear or feel a crack or pop?
- Where is the pain strongest?
- Can you move the injured area?
- Can you bear weight?
- Has swelling increased?
- Do you have numbness or tingling?
- Did you lose consciousness?
These details help clinicians decide which structures may be injured and whether an X-ray or another diagnostic study is appropriate.
What Doctors Look for During an Injury Examination
Before imaging, the healthcare professional may examine several aspects of the injury.
Tenderness
Pain directly over a bone may raise concern for a fracture, particularly when it follows a fall, impact, or twisting injury.
Swelling and Bruising
Both fractures and soft-tissue injuries may produce swelling and bruising. The location, severity, and progression of these symptoms can help guide the evaluation.
Movement and Function
The clinician may evaluate whether the patient can:
- Move the joint
- Grip normally
- Walk or bear weight
- Bend or straighten the injured area
- Perform normal movements safely
Being able to move the injured area does not automatically rule out a fracture. Fractures can vary in severity, and healthcare professionals commonly use a physical examination together with X-rays or other imaging when a broken bone is suspected.
Nerve and Circulation Checks
An injury can affect more than bone.
The clinician may check:
- Skin color
- Skin temperature
- Pulse below the injury
- Sensation
- Strength
- Finger or toe movement
A hand or foot that becomes cold, pale, blue, numb, or weak after trauma requires prompt medical attention because blood flow or nerve function may be affected.
How X-Rays Help Move From Symptoms to Diagnosis
X-rays use a small amount of ionizing radiation to produce images of internal structures. Dense tissues such as bone absorb more radiation and appear differently from surrounding soft tissues, making radiography particularly useful for many bone injuries.
Skeletal X-rays are used to detect fractures and evaluate bone damage caused by trauma. Different views may be taken by repositioning the injured area so the bone can be assessed from more than one angle.
Common areas evaluated after injuries include:
- Wrist
- Hand
- Finger
- Forearm
- Elbow
- Shoulder
- Knee
- Lower leg
- Ankle
- Foot
- Pelvis
- Ribs
The images are interpreted together with the patient’s symptoms and examination findings.
When X-Ray Services May Be Particularly Helpful
During emergency injury evaluation, X-ray services may help when clinicians suspect a fracture, dislocation, or other structural bone problem.
For example, imagine a patient who falls onto an outstretched hand. The wrist is painful and swollen, but there is no obvious deformity. Because the patient can move the fingers, they may assume the injury is only a sprain.
A clinician, however, may find significant tenderness directly over a wrist bone. Imaging can help determine whether a fracture is present.
Joint X-rays can also help detect fractures and dislocations involving areas such as the wrist, ankle, shoulder, hip, or knee.
The diagnosis can then guide the next treatment decision rather than relying on appearance or pain alone.
How Faster Diagnosis Can Support Faster Treatment Decisions
The benefit of timely imaging is not simply getting an image quickly. The real value is obtaining information that can influence what happens next.
If imaging confirms a fracture, treatment may include:
- A splint
- Immobilization
- A cast at an appropriate stage
- Crutches
- Activity restrictions
- Pain management
- Orthopedic follow-up
- Bone realignment
- Surgery for certain fractures
MedlinePlus notes that casts or splints are common treatments for fractures, while some injuries require surgery to hold the bone in the correct position.
Same-day diagnostic information can therefore help clinicians determine whether a patient can leave with follow-up instructions or needs additional treatment.

Signs an Injury Needs Emergency Care Instead
Some injuries require a higher level of evaluation regardless of whether imaging is available elsewhere.
Severe Deformity
A limb that appears bent, shortened, rotated, or clearly out of its normal position may have a significant fracture or dislocation.
Do not try to straighten it yourself.
An Open Fracture
An open fracture occurs when a broken bone is associated with an open wound or breaks through the skin. Fractures can be serious, and suspected broken bones warrant prompt medical care.
Do not attempt to push exposed bone back into place.
Uncontrolled Bleeding
Apply steady pressure to external bleeding using clean gauze or cloth when possible.
Call 911 when bleeding is severe, cannot be controlled, or is associated with weakness, confusion, fainting, or signs of shock.
Loss of Sensation or Circulation
Seek emergency evaluation when an injured hand or foot becomes:
- Cold
- Pale
- Blue
- Numb
- Weak
These findings may suggest damage beyond a straightforward bone injury.
Major Trauma
High-speed vehicle collisions, falls from significant heights, crush injuries, and major sports impacts may cause several injuries at the same time.
Emergency clinicians may need to assess the head, spine, chest, abdomen, and extremities rather than focusing only on the body part that hurts most.
Can an X-Ray Miss an Injury?
Yes. An X-ray is valuable, but it does not show every injury.
Standard radiography is particularly useful for bones, but many injuries involving ligaments, tendons, cartilage, muscles, and other soft tissues may require another approach.
Some fractures can also be subtle.
If the examination remains concerning despite an initial image that does not show an obvious fracture, the medical team may recommend:
- Temporary immobilization
- Repeat examination
- Follow-up X-rays
- CT imaging
- MRI
- Specialist consultation
Patients should follow discharge instructions and seek reassessment if pain, swelling, weakness, numbness, or loss of function becomes worse.
X-Ray vs. CT Scan: Why More Imaging Is Not Always Better
CT scans also use X-rays, but they collect many images from different angles and reconstruct them into detailed cross-sectional views. CT generally involves a higher radiation dose than conventional radiography.
A standard X-ray may be sufficient for many uncomplicated suspected fractures. CT may be more useful when clinicians need additional detail for a complex injury or need to evaluate deeper structures.
The goal is not to use the most advanced test available. The goal is to use the test that best answers the clinical question.
The FDA recommends that imaging involving ionizing radiation be justified by a medical need and performed using radiation exposure that is as low as reasonably achievable while still obtaining diagnostically useful images.
What Patients Can Expect During an X-Ray
The imaging procedure itself is generally straightforward.
Depending on the body part, a patient may be asked to:
- Stand, sit, or lie down
- Remove jewelry or metal objects
- Position the injured area in a specific way
- Remain still briefly
- Change position for additional views
X-rays themselves are painless, although moving an injured body part into the required position may be uncomfortable.
Tell the technologist if positioning causes severe pain rather than attempting to force the injured area into position.
Patients should also tell the healthcare team if they are pregnant or believe they may be pregnant before imaging is performed.
Real-World Example: An Ankle Injury
Imagine someone steps awkwardly off a curb and twists an ankle.
At first, there is moderate pain but no obvious deformity. Over the next hour, swelling increases and walking becomes difficult.
The clinician checks where the ankle is tender, whether the patient can bear weight, whether the foot has normal sensation, and whether circulation is intact.
If the examination raises concern for a fracture, imaging may help distinguish bone injury from a soft-tissue problem.
Now imagine the same ankle is severely deformed and the foot becomes cold and numb.
That situation calls for emergency evaluation rather than simply finding the nearest imaging center.
Real-World Example: Wrist Pain After a Fall
A person falls and catches themselves with one hand.
The wrist still moves, but swelling and bone tenderness gradually increase.
A physical examination may lead to an X-ray because retained movement does not exclude a fracture.
If the image confirms a break, appropriate immobilization can begin and follow-up can be arranged.
This demonstrates how imaging supports a treatment decision rather than replacing the clinician’s examination.
Real-World Example: Sports Knee Injury
An athlete changes direction quickly and feels a pop in the knee.
The knee becomes swollen and unstable.
An X-ray may be useful when clinicians need to rule out certain bone injuries, but a standard radiograph may not fully evaluate a ligament or cartilage injury.
If no fracture is identified but symptoms remain significant, further assessment may be needed.
The appropriate imaging pathway depends on what structures are suspected to be injured.
Why Radiation Safety Still Matters
Medical X-rays provide important diagnostic benefits, but they use ionizing radiation.
The FDA states that medically appropriate imaging generally offers benefits that outweigh the small radiation risk. At the same time, unnecessary exposure should be avoided, and imaging settings should be optimized to use the lowest radiation dose needed for adequate diagnostic quality.
This is another reason clinicians do not order an X-ray for every minor injury automatically.
The examination helps determine whether the expected information from imaging justifies performing the test.

Frequently Asked Questions
How Quickly Can an X-Ray Confirm a Broken Bone?
The imaging itself can often be performed relatively quickly, but the total evaluation time varies. A clinician must first assess the injury, determine whether imaging is appropriate, obtain the necessary views, review the results, and decide on treatment. Complicated injuries may require additional imaging or specialist evaluation.
Can an X-Ray Tell the Difference Between a Sprain and a Fracture?
An X-ray can identify many fractures and joint dislocations, but it does not directly show most ligament injuries that cause sprains. A clinician uses the history, physical examination, and imaging findings together. If significant soft-tissue damage is suspected, further evaluation may be necessary.
Should I Go to Urgent Care or the Emergency Room for a Possible Fracture?
A stable injury without major warning signs may sometimes be appropriate for outpatient evaluation. Emergency care is more appropriate when there is severe deformity, exposed bone, uncontrolled bleeding, major trauma, loss of sensation, or a hand or foot that becomes cold, pale, or blue. If transportation is unsafe, call 911.
